What’s Actually Changing

To understand the implications, it helps to be precise about what “AI agents completing transactions” actually means in practice.

The current model is familiar: a customer uses an AI assistant to research a product, gets a recommendation, clicks through to a site, and completes a purchase themselves. The AI influenced the decision but the human executed the transaction.

The emerging model removes that last step. An AI agent evaluates options, selects a product, and completes the purchase autonomously. The customer set the parameters (budget, preferences, constraints), and the agent handled the rest.

Alchemy’s AgentCard integration with Visa Intelligent Commerce is a concrete example of this infrastructure being built. It’s designed to let AI agents transact securely on behalf of shoppers by handling the authentication, payment authorization, and purchase completion that a human would otherwise do manually.

Visa is one of the most conservative institutions in financial services. When they’re building payment infrastructure for AI agents, the direction of travel is clear.

The Three Places Your Infrastructure Gets Tested

When an AI agent shops on a customer’s behalf, it needs to do three things cleanly: parse your catalog, understand your pricing, and complete a transaction. Most 8-figure brands have gaps in at least one of these areas. Gaps that are invisible in their current conversion metrics but will matter enormously when the agent is making the call instead of the human.

Catalog Parsability

AI agents evaluate products programmatically. They don’t browse your site the way a human does, ie. reading descriptions, looking at photos, interpreting context. They pull structured data. If your product attributes are inconsistent, incomplete, or stored in non-standard fields, an agent evaluating your catalog against a competitor’s will simply have less to work with.

This is the same root cause we see in personalization failures and AI search visibility gaps: product data architecture that wasn’t built to surface information cleanly to systems that need to read it rather than humans who need to understand it. A customer browsing your site can tolerate an ambiguous product description and fill in the gaps with intuition. An AI agent can’t.

For specialty retailers, this is particularly acute. Catalogs with complex attributes like hardiness zones, certifications, materials, configurations tend to accumulate data inconsistencies over time. Some products have complete attribute sets. Others are missing critical fields. Some attributes live in metafields, others in descriptions, others nowhere. An AI agent evaluating whether your product meets a customer’s specifications needs that information to be findable, consistent, and structured. If it isn’t, your product doesn’t make the consideration set.

Pricing Logic

Clean pricing logic sounds basic but it rarely is.

For brands with tiered pricing, promotional stacks, subscription rates, or B2B-specific pricing, the question of “what does this product actually cost for this customer” is often more complex than it appears. For a human navigating your site, that complexity is managed through UI. A discount applied at checkout, a membership price revealed after login, a promotional banner that adjusts displayed pricing.

An AI agent working on behalf of a customer needs to be able to resolve that question programmatically before initiating a transaction. If your pricing logic is opaque, inconsistently applied, or requires human interpretation to navigate, the agent either gets it wrong or abandons the evaluation. Neither outcome serves you.

This isn’t an argument for simpler pricing. It’s an argument for pricing that’s architecturally legible, structured in a way that systems can read and apply correctly, not just humans.

Payment Rail Compatibility

The transaction layer is where most merchants haven’t thought through the implications at all.

Current checkout flows are designed for humans: they require session management, form completion, authentication steps, and UI interaction. AI agents transacting on behalf of customers need a different kind of handoff, one that can authenticate the agent’s permission to act, apply the customer’s stored payment credentials, and complete the purchase without a human present to click through the steps.

Visa’s Intelligent Commerce infrastructure is being built to solve exactly this. But it requires merchants to be connected to the right payment rails and to have the checkout architecture that can support a programmatic transaction. Brands running heavily customized checkout flows, fragile app stacks, or payment infrastructure that wasn’t designed for API-driven interactions will have friction here that isn’t visible in their current metrics.

AI Visibility Is Now Its Own Category

Separate from the transaction infrastructure problem, there’s a visibility problem that’s already costing brands revenue today.

Adoozle’s recently launched AI visibility audit platform is a signal worth paying attention to. The premise is that how your products appear inside AI-powered search and generative results is now meaningfully different from how you rank in traditional Google search. Different enough that it requires its own tracking, its own strategy, and its own investment.

This matches what we’re seeing in practice. Brands that have strong traditional SEO aren’t automatically performing well in AI-mediated discovery. The signals that drive AI citation (structured content, complete product data, clearly written FAQs, schema markup) overlap with but aren’t identical to the signals that drive Google rankings. You can rank well in one and be nearly invisible in the other.

For brands investing in content and catalog quality, this is largely an instrumentation problem: you’re doing the work but not measuring whether it’s translating to AI visibility. Bloomreach’s Sidekick extension for Shopify, which surfaces search ranking visibility in a more actionable format for operational teams, points in the same direction, the gap between having good data and knowing whether it’s working is a real problem that tooling is starting to address.

The practical implication is that AI visibility needs to move from a theoretical concern to a measured one. If you’re not tracking how your products appear in AI-generated results, you’re missing a growing share of where product discovery is actually happening.

The Fulfillment Layer

One more piece of this puzzle that often gets overlooked in the AI commerce conversation: fulfillment.

AI-agent transactions operate on customer-set parameters, and speed and reliability are almost always among them. An agent shopping on a customer’s behalf is going to weight delivery speed, reliability signals, and return friction in its evaluation. The same way a highly informed human comparison shopper would, but faster and with more data.

Veho’s addition to Racklific’s 3PL marketplace is a small but telling signal. The fulfillment options available to high-volume brands are expanding, and the evaluation criteria are getting more granular. For operations teams weighing 3PL partnerships, this is worth reviewing. Not because Veho specifically changes the calculus, but because fulfillment capability is increasingly part of the visibility and conversion equation, not just the operations equation.

If an AI agent is evaluating two comparable products and one has faster, more reliable fulfillment signals, that’s a factor in the recommendation. Brands that haven’t made fulfillment a competitive priority will find it shows up as a disadvantage in AI-mediated evaluation.

The Diagnostic Question to Ask Your Team

The underlying issue across all of these vectors (catalog parsability, pricing legibility, payment rail compatibility, AI visibility, fulfillment) is the same one we see in every infrastructure conversation we have with 8-figure brands: the technical foundation wasn’t built for where commerce is going, it was built for where it was.

That’s not a criticism. It’s the nature of building at speed. You build for the problem in front of you, and you accumulate the technical debt that comes with moving fast. The question isn’t whether you have gaps. It’s whether those gaps are visible before they show up as revenue impact.

The most useful thing your team can do right now is ask a simple, specific question: if an AI agent were shopping your catalog on behalf of a customer today, what would it find?

Can it parse your product attributes consistently across your catalog? Does it encounter complete, structured data for your key products, or does completeness vary significantly by category or product age? Can it resolve your pricing correctly for the customer’s context without human interpretation? Can it complete a transaction without requiring UI interactions that assume a human is present?

Most teams don’t know the answers to these questions in practice because the current metrics don’t surface these gaps. Your conversion rate tracks human shoppers navigating a human-designed experience. It tells you nothing about how your infrastructure performs when the shopper is an agent.

Why the Window Matters

The analogy to structured data and schema markup is useful here. When Google started using structured data to power rich results, the brands that implemented it early got years of outsized visibility before the practice became standard. The advantage wasn’t permanent (eventually everyone caught up) but the brands that moved early compounded gains that later movers spent years trying to close.

AI-agent commerce is at a similar inflection point. The infrastructure is being built. Consumer adoption will lag the infrastructure, as it always does. But the gap between infrastructure availability and mainstream adoption is exactly when the investment pays off because you’re building capability before you’re competing for it.

The merchants who audit their product data architecture, clean up their catalog inconsistencies, structure their pricing logic, and ensure their payment infrastructure can support programmatic transactions will have a compounding advantage when AI-agent commerce reaches mainstream scale. The merchants who wait until the revenue impact is visible will be playing catch-up on a foundation that takes months to rebuild.
